Remarkable Cave
The name of the place is perhaps a slight overstatement when it comes to the cave itself. Still, it's worth the 10 minute drive here if you're already visiting Port Arthur for the coastal views around the site, and there are some great walks in the area if you have an hour or two to spare.

Port Arthur UNESCO Heritage Site
Tasmania is filled with many natural landscape but do you know it is also filled with many stories and historic sites from ages ago?
One is the Port Aurther Historic Site located at in the south east of horbart, where it is approx a 90mins drive around the coast to reach. This is a place that you have to visit as it was deemed under the UNESCO World Heritage Site where there are historic buildings dating back to the 18th/19th centuries along the cliffsode overlooking the coast.
This place has many tales where it wad once a place for convicts in a 4 story Penitentiary. A huge Penitentiary which consists of an asylum, hospital and a church. There are also tales of ghost story here which can be quite scary to some.
